Who was Gerold Frank?

Gerold Frank was an American author and ghostwriter. He wrote several celebrity memoirs and was considered a pioneer of the "as told to" form of biography. His two best-known books, however, are The Boston Strangler, which was adapted as the 1968 movie starring Tony Curtis and Henry Fonda, and An American Death, about the assassination of Martin Luther King.
